On average across the year,
yes, Costa Rica is hotter than
Saint Joseph, Missouri
.
Costa Rica has an average temperature of 25°C/77°F and Saint Joseph, Missouri has an average temperature of 11°C/52°F.
Costa Rica's hottest month is April,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F, which is hotter than Saint Joseph, Missouri's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F).
On average across the year, no, Costa Rica is not colder than Saint Joseph, Missouri . Costa Rica has an average minimum temperature of 20°C/68°F and Saint Joseph, Missouri has an average minimum temperature of 5°C/41°F.
On average across the year,
yes, Costa Rica has more rain than
Saint Joseph, Missouri. Costa Rica has an average annual rainfall of 1358mm and Saint Joseph, Missouri has an average annual rainfall of 1068mm.
Costa Rica's wettest month is October, with an average monthly rainfall of 212mm, which is wetter than Saint Joseph, Missouri's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 161mm).
